SOUTH SAN FRANCISCO, CA — Police found a man and woman dead in an apartment unit Tuesday and were investigating the incident as a homicide/suicide, according to South San Francisco Police said. Officers were dispatched to an apartment along the 1000 block of Grand Avenue around 3 p.m. in response to a report from family members of one of the people found dead. Family members told police that the received a text message, which later led investigators to believe the incident was a homicide, police said. By the time police arrived, the man and woman were dead inside the unit. Detectives later determined the man was the tenant of the apartment and the woman was his acquaintance. Police believe the incident was a homicide/suicide. Anyone with information related to the case was asked to contact detectives at the South San Francisco Police Department at 650-877-8900.
